What it does

The moment PagerDuty fires a SEV-1 (or P1) incident, this workflow creates a fresh Zoom meeting branded with the incident ID and drops the join link into the right Slack channel. No one has to scramble to start a bridge during the worst minutes of an outage.

When to use it

Use it when your on-call rotation lives in PagerDuty and you want a live voice bridge to exist automatically for every critical incident — without an engineer fumbling to schedule a call mid-page.

How it works

  1. 1A PagerDuty webhook fires on incident escalation.
  2. 2A filter checks the urgency/priority and only proceeds for SEV-1 / P1 incidents, ignoring lower-severity noise.
  3. 3Zoom creates an instant meeting titled with the incident number and a 4-hour window.
  4. 4The workflow writes the incident summary and bridge details back to PagerDuty as a note.
  5. 5Slack posts the join link, dial-in, and incident title to the incident channel, pinned for visibility.
